# Pagination config — Lanternfish Public API
#
# Welcome aboard. All list endpoints are cursor-paginated; offset params
# were removed in v3. PAGE_SIZE_DEFAULT=25 and PAGE_SIZE_MAX=100 are hard
# caps enforced at the gateway, not per-route. Cursors are opaque — never
# parse them client-side or in tests. Raising PAGE_SIZE_MAX needs a perf
# review first. Cursors are signed before leaving the service, and the
# signing secret is set on the line directly below.

vault entry, yagef-bahop: COURIER_KEY29=5cc62eb51255862256337c33c5be9

Subject: DR drill Thursday — Fieldnook offline mode

Plugin authors: Thursday we simulate full backend loss for the Fieldnook survey app. Your plugins must queue captures locally and replay cleanly when connectivity returns. Test sync-conflict handling beforehand; we will reject plugins that drop records. During the drill, the offline credential store will be sealed, and you will unseal your sandbox instance yourself. Do that with the recovery passphrase immediately below this message.

recovery phrase for tafop-fawep: zorwyn-ulaox

Hello plugin authors,

Next Tuesday we run the quarterly disaster-recovery drill for Surveyline's offline mode. During the drill, the sync gateway will be deliberately unreachable for two hours; plugins should queue field-survey submissions locally and replay them once connectivity returns. Please verify your plugin handles conflict resolution on replay, and log any failures to the drill channel. If your plugin needs to restore its encrypted local store during the exercise, use the drill recovery passphrase provided below.

recovery phrase for fajeg-kawep: druix-gorius-briax-ulaeth-fraox-lammir-pelox-jormir-pelwyn-julir